## Runbook: Image slimming — Copperquill

Copperquill images were rebuilt on the distroless base; size dropped from 1.2 GB to 140 MB. Shell access is gone — use the debug sidecar for inspection. If a deploy fails on missing libs, rebuild with the fat base and file a ticket. The slim build reads its settings at startup from the following values.

deployment values, yagef-yawip:
ELIOX_PIN=5303
ELIOX_METRICS_HOST=metrics.eliox.paliqworks.corp
ELIOX_LOG_LEVEL=error
ELIOX_TENANT=praiel

Ticket: FlagForge rollout framework — sign-off needed

Hey folks, welcome aboard! Quick one: FlagForge is our new feature-flag rollout framework, and we're about to flip it on for the Quindle checkout service. New joiners, heads up — all flags now live in one registry, no more sprinkling config everywhere. Gradual rollouts default to 5% → 25% → 100%, with auto-rollback on error spikes. Before we merge the enablement PR, we need a formal sign-off. The approval rests with the person named below.

approver of tawip-bagap = Holdor Silath

**Wiki: Artifact signing for pinned dependencies**

All dependencies in the Tarnfield build are pinned by digest, and the pin manifest itself is a signed artifact. Maintainers regenerating the manifest must sign it before merge, or CI rejects the build. Rotation happens quarterly; update this page each time. The manifest is currently signed with the key below.

deploy key for kahag-kagaf: bky9_uLYdkfG6Z

// UNDO_STACK_DEPTH: how many steps Sketchfold keeps per diagram.
// 200 feels generous but memory-wise it's fine since we store
// diffs, not full snapshots. Don't go unbounded — someone will
// drag a node 10,000 times and ask why the tab died. Depth was
// last benchmarked on the build noted below.

build token for tajeg-bajep: htk14_409ba9df6b8acb